Leaking Dish washer


This is most likely the most day-to-day dish washer trouble, and the bright side is that it is easy to determine. Leakages happen due to several factors, and also the leakages can make a mess of your kitchen area. Common causes of dishwasher leakages include;
  • Improper pipe connection: If the pipelines at the rear of your device are not securely repaired or if they are worn, it can create leaks.

  • Inappropriate recipe piling: Constantly guarantee that you do not overstack the tray and that you organize the meals effectively

  • Way too much cleaning agent: Putting ample detergent might likewise create a leakage. Guarantee that you put just enough for your recipes as well as not more.

  • Rust: It could likewise be an outcome of some rust or deterioration of your equipment. In this case, it is much better to replace the dishwashing machine.

  • Door Seals: Examine if the door seals are still undamaged and also firmly attached. If the seals are not ready, it could be a considerable reason for leaks.

  • Bad-Smelling Dishwasher


    This is one more common dish washer trouble, and it is mostly brought on by food particles or grease remaining in the device. In this situation, try to find these particles, take them out and also do the meals without any meals inside the machine. Wash the filter extensively. That will certainly assist do away with the negative odor. Guarantee that you eliminate every food bit from your recipes before moving it to the equipment in the future.

    Failure to Drain


    In some cases you may discover a large quantity of water left in your bathtub after a wash. That is most likely a drain issue. You can either examine the drainpipe tube for damages or clogs. When unsure, speak to a specialist to have it examined and also fixed.

    Does not clean effectively


    If your recipes and flatwares appear of the dish washer and also still look unclean or unclean, your spray arms might be an issue. Oftentimes, the spray arms can get obstructed, and also it will certainly need a fast clean or a replacement to work efficiently once more.

    8 Most Common Dishwasher Problems & How to Fix Them


    My Dishwasher Isn't Draining


    If your dishwasher isn't draining properly, you may be having an issue with your dishwasher's drainage system. This can be caused by a variety of issues:


  • Clogged drain: The dishwasher's drain may be clogged with food particles or other debris.


  • Malfunctioning pump: The dishwasher's pump is responsible for moving water through the system and out of the drain. If it's damaged or not working correctly, it could cause a drainage failure.


  • Broken or clogged hose: The dishwasher's drain hose may be broken or clogged, causing water to back up in the system.


  • How to Fix Dishwasher Not Draining


  • Check the drain for any blockages. A clogged or kinked hose will prevent water from properly draining out of the dishwasher. Use a plunger or a pipe snake to clear any debris that may be blocking the drain.


  • Check the dishwasher's pump for damage or malfunction. Consult the manufacturer's manual or call a professional appliance repair service if you think the pump may be the issue.


  • Check the drain hose for any damage or blockages. The hose should be straight and free of any debris or kinks.


  • Check the drain pump filters for any blockages if the hose is clear, but the dishwasher is still not draining. Some dishwashers have filters that can become clogged with food particles or debris. Cleaning or replacing the filters may help resolve the issue. Run a dishwasher cycle to make sure the water is properly draining out.


  • My Dishwasher Is Leaking


    A leaking dishwasher can be frustrating. There are a few possible causes that you can investigate to try and diagnose the issue:


  • Inspect the dishwasher for any visible signs of damage or wear and tear. Look for cracks or holes in the door and around the rubber seal.


  • Check the hoses and pipes connected to the dishwasher for any signs of leaking. If there is no visible damage, you may hear the sound of water dripping or the sound of the water pump running. This might mean a problem with the water inlet valve or the drain pump.


  • You may also notice a puddle of water on the floor near the dishwasher. This could indicate a blocked drain hose or a faulty drain pump.


  • Finally, check the seals around the door and the door for any signs of damage, wear and tear, or improper installation. If any of these issues are present, they must be fixed immediately to avoid further water damage.


  • How to Fix a Leaky Dishwasher


  • Identify where the leak is coming from. The most common places for a dishwasher to leak include the door, hoses, and pump.


  • If the leak is coming from the door, the gasket or seal may need to be replaced. If the leak is from the hose or pump, the damaged parts should be replaced with new ones.


  • Finally, check all the connections and make sure they are secure and not leaking
